Status: active. Calderly alleges our Gritline firmware embeds their Vexor codec beyond the 2021 license scope. Exposure estimate pending counsel review. Department heads: freeze Gritline feature releases touching audio paths; log all related customer queries; route press contact to communications. Settlement talks open next week; litigation remains fallback. Engineering audit of codec usage due in ten days. Updates posted here weekly. The leadership position on resolution strategy is recorded in the confidential note below.

management briefing: Only 33 of the 205 pilot accounts renewed Kasath, so a churn review is set for October 17. Weniusek Logistics is in early talks to buy Holethax Freight for about $345.6 million.

Inflows are projected to strengthen mid-quarter as the Bramwick installation milestones are invoiced, while outflows peak early due to the Tarnow facility lease renewal and prepaid materials for the Quillen order. The net position stays comfortably positive, though timing risk exists if Bramwick acceptance slips by more than two weeks. Mitigations are documented in the treasury file. One confidential assumption shapes the entire forecast.

internal memo for kajep-tawip: The renewal with Holaelix Group closes at $10 million a year, 5 percent below the last contract. Project Wenael slips by two quarters because of the tooling delay.

Context: Ardenfell line margins slipped three points over two quarters. Drivers: input steel costs, aggressive discounting at the Westmoor branch, and a stale price book. Proposal: uplift list prices four percent, tighten discount authority to regional level, sunset the two lowest-margin SKUs. Risk: volume loss at Halverton accounts, estimated under two percent. Decision requested at Thursday's review. Modelling assumptions are in the appendix pack. The commercial reasoning leadership wants kept close is noted directly below.

board note of tajop-yajof: The finance team signed off on a budget of $77.6 million for Project Pramir.